The nursing home industry faces a financial crisis due to overwhelming pandemic-related costs. More than 65 percent say they will be forced to close within the year. The care of thousands of older Americans, many of whom are women, could be jeopardized.https://19thnews.org/2021/01/nursing-homes-pandemic-financial-crisi/?utm_campaign=19th-social&utm_content=the_nursing_home_industry&utm_medium=social&utm_source=twitter …
